Method

Omelettes

1

Prepare the Ingredients

Chop all vegetables (bell peppers, onions, mushrooms, and spinach) and set aside.

2

Whisk the Eggs

In a large bowl, crack the eggs, add salt and pepper, and whisk until well blended.

3

Cook the Omelettes

Heat olive oil or butter in a non-stick skillet over medium heat. Pour in a portion of the egg mixture, adding a handful of chopped vegetables and cheese on one half. Once the eggs are set, fold the omelette and cook for another minute. Repeat for the remaining mixture.

Bagels and Lox

4

Prepare the Bagels

Slice each bagel in half and toast if desired.

5

Assemble Toppings

Spread cream cheese generously on each half of the bagel. Top with a slice of smoked salmon, a few capers, a slice of red onion, and fresh dill.

Beef Sliders

6

Prepare the Beef Patties

In a large bowl, mix ground beef with salt and pepper. Form into 12 small patties.

7

Cook the Sliders

Heat a grill or skillet over medium-high heat. Cook the patties for about 3-4 minutes on each side or until fully cooked. Add a slice of cheese on top of each patty during the last minute of cooking.

8

Assemble the Sliders

Place each cooked patty on a mini burger bun. Top with lettuce, tomato slices, ketchup, and mustard to taste.

Beverages

9

Make Mimosas

In a glass, pour 1 part champagne to 1 part orange juice. Garnish with an orange slice if desired.

10

Make Bloody Marys

In a large pitcher, combine tomato juice, vodka, Worcestershire sauce, and hot sauce. Stir well and serve over ice with garnishes like celery or olives.

11

Make Sangria

In a large pitcher, combine red wine, chopped fruit, and sparkling water. Stir gently and serve over ice.
